Which stage of addition polymerization involves the initial attack of a radical on a monomer?

The stage of addition polymerization referred to in the question is initiation. During this phase, a radical species comes into contact with a monomer, resulting in the formation of a new radical that allows the polymerization process to begin. The initial radical can be generated through various means, such as heat, light, or chemical initiators, and it is this radical that attacks the monomer, resulting in the opening of a double bond.

This reaction marks the crucial start of the polymerization chain reaction, leading to subsequent steps. Following initiation, the process moves into propagation, where the growing polymer chain continues to react with more monomers, adding them one by one. Initiation is essential for creating the first reactive site that allows the chain growth process to proceed, thus making it a vital stage in the overall addition polymerization mechanism.
